Takda rava chords are easy and simple and can be played by the beginners too with fluency. The guitar chords of Takda rava are four in number and they are D#m, C#, B, A#m. The song has been played in the D#m scale with a moderately paced tempo and a signature 4/4 beat. The chords of Takda rava have a smooth progression and follow a strumming pattern of DU(c) D U(c) or D UUD UD.

Suggested Strumming Pattern

Recommended Pattern: DU(c) D U(c) or D UUD UD

d – Down Stroke on lower three strings
D – Down Strum
U – Up Strum
C – Chuck/Mute Effect
